Build Provenance — Quellsort Alert Deduplicator. This page records how release artifacts for Quellsort are traced from source to deployment. Every merge to the stable branch triggers a hermetic build on the Fernwick build farm; the resulting bundle is signed and its manifest archived alongside the dedup ruleset version. Release managers should verify that the manifest hash matches the one recorded in the deployment ledger before promoting. Do not promote builds with unsigned manifests. The current release candidate's trace token appears below.

trace token, bafog-hawef: htk6_ced437

Ticket QV-2281: Vault lockout blocking quota config review. The Lattenfeld vault storing per-tenant rate quota overrides for the Murrow Gateway sealed itself after three failed unseal attempts during last night's rotation. Until it is reopened, quota changes for the Brightcove-tier tenants cannot be audited, and we cannot confirm whether the burst multipliers match the approved policy. Security review of the emergency unseal is requested. Per procedure, the recovery passphrase for the sealed partition is recorded directly below.

unlock words, bagap-badug: quenath-caswyn-joreth

**Action item (P1):** Add saturation alerting to the Brindlemoor transcoding farm. During the outage, queue depth hit 40k before anyone noticed. Owner: support tooling squad. Due: end of sprint. Until the alert ships, support must manually check farm saturation at shift start and flag anything above 5k pending jobs. Escalate immediately; do not batch. The manual check procedure and current thresholds are written up here.

wiki page, fahaf-yajof: https://jira.tolvaqlabs.internal/browse/browse/pages/display